首页
/ HFS文件服务器日志界面显示异常问题分析与解决方案

HFS文件服务器日志界面显示异常问题分析与解决方案

2025-06-29 02:13:35作者:钟日瑜

问题描述

近期在HFS文件服务器管理界面中出现了一个特殊现象:当管理员尝试访问日志查看功能时,整个界面会突然出现显示异常。这个问题表现为:

  1. 仅在访问日志模块时出现
  2. 不同浏览器表现一致
  3. 重启服务器和计算机均无法解决
  4. 界面在滚动浏览日志时会再次出现异常

问题根源分析

经过技术团队深入调查,发现该问题与日志中某些特殊格式的请求记录有关。具体来说,当日志中包含特定格式的URL编码字符(特别是%符号)时,会导致界面渲染异常。

典型的触发请求示例包含类似以下格式的URL参数:

?n=%0A&cmd=ipconfig+/all&search=%25xxx%25url%25:%password%}{.exec|{.?cmd.}

这些请求实际上是针对旧版HFS 2.3的安全检测行为,试图利用已知问题进行测试。虽然现代HFS版本已经解决了这些问题,但这些检测请求仍会被记录在日志中。

技术原理

问题的根本原因在于:

  1. 日志查看界面在解析和显示这些特殊格式的日志条目时,未能正确处理URL编码字符
  2. 浏览器在渲染包含特殊字符的内容时出现异常
  3. 前端JavaScript可能在某些情况下无法正确处理这些特殊字符,导致界面渲染失败

解决方案

HFS开发团队已经在新版本中解决了这个问题,主要改进包括:

  1. 增强日志显示模块对特殊字符的处理能力
  2. 优化前端渲染逻辑,防止异常字符导致界面崩溃
  3. 将这些检测请求标记为"非正常"类别,便于识别和管理

用户建议

对于遇到此问题的用户,建议:

  1. 升级到最新版本的HFS文件服务器

  2. 如果暂时无法升级,可以尝试以下临时解决方案:

    • 清除或轮换日志文件
    • 使用文本编辑器直接查看日志文件
    • 限制外部访问以减少检测请求
  3. 定期检查服务器日志,关注异常访问模式

  4. 考虑配置防火墙规则,阻止已知的非正常IP地址

总结

HFS文件服务器的日志显示异常问题是一个典型的特殊字符处理异常案例。通过版本升级,用户可以获得更稳定的日志查看体验。同时,这也提醒我们保持软件更新的重要性,以及监控服务器日志的必要性。

登录后查看全文
热门项目推荐
相关项目推荐